What Is the Main Difference Between Kipinn and RentOk?
Both products solve the core problems of PG management, including tenants, rooms, beds, rent and day-to-day property operations. Their public product pages, however, show different areas of emphasis.
RentOk puts a lot of emphasis on filling beds and running the tenant journey around the property. Its platform includes lead capture, WhatsApp follow-up, visit scheduling, staff assignment, token collection, property websites, Google visibility, Reserve Bed, automated rent and bill collection, bulk WhatsApp reminders, tenant onboarding, floor plans and a tenant app.
Kipinn puts strong emphasis on the property management and accounting side of the operation. Its public feature list includes real-time bed inventory, auto-rent, tenant e-KYC, rent agreements, online payments, staff management, complaint management, financial reports and multi-property management. Kipinn also provides a published Tally integration for operators who use Tally on Cloud.
This creates a useful way to think about the comparison:
- RentOk: particularly attractive when lead generation, property marketing, WhatsApp communication and tenant acquisition are central to the business.
- Kipinn: particularly attractive when property operations, bed-level inventory, rent automation, landlord visibility, advanced staff attendance and performance tracking, and accounting integration are central to the business.
Neither positioning makes the other product universally better. The right choice depends on where your biggest operational problem is today.

Property, Room and Bed Management
One of the biggest differences between generic rental software and PG management software is the inventory structure.
A traditional rental property may be managed at the unit level. A PG often needs a more detailed structure:
Property - Building or Floor - Room - Bed
This matters because a shared room can have several individual occupants. One bed may be occupied while another bed in the same room remains vacant.
Before choosing between Kipinn and RentOk, PG operators should verify whether the platform supports the level of room and bed visibility their business requires.

Move-In and Move-Out Management
Tenant movement is another important part of PG operations.
When a tenant moves in, the operator may need to allocate a bed, collect a deposit, complete KYC, create rent information and update occupancy.
When a tenant moves out, the operator may need to update the tenant status, calculate outstanding rent, manage the deposit, release the bed and prepare the inventory for the next tenant.

Kipinn Landlord Module: Give Property Owners Direct Visibility
One feature that deserves separate attention in a Kipinn vs RentOk comparison is the landlord module.
In many PG businesses, the building or property is not owned by the PG operator. A landlord may rent or lease the property to the PG owner, who then operates the PG from that location. This creates a second stakeholder who needs visibility into the property and the commercial arrangement.
Kipinn addresses this through a landlord login. The landlord can access the Kipinn portal and view information related to the property that has been rented or leased to the PG owner. The landlord can also check the relevant rent details from the portal without depending entirely on the PG operator for routine information.
Why a landlord portal matters
A landlord portal is useful when the property owner and the PG operator are different people or businesses. Instead of sending rent statements or property information manually every month, the landlord gets a direct view of the information made available through the system.
- Separate login for the landlord
- Visibility of the property rented or leased to the PG operator
- Access to property information through the Kipinn portal
- Ability to check rent details online
- Better transparency between the property owner and PG operator
This is especially relevant for lease-based PG businesses, property aggregators and operators managing properties on behalf of landlords. For these businesses, the software is not only a tenant management tool. It also becomes a communication and visibility layer between the PG operator and property owner.

Kipinn vs RentOk for Tally and PG Accounting
Accounting is one of the clearest areas to examine if your PG business already uses Tally.
Kipinn has a dedicated Tally integration. According to Kipinn's published integration information, rent collections and payment receipts, property-level expenses and ledger entries recorded in Kipinn can be synced to Tally. The integration is described as a one-way sync from Kipinn to Tally and requires Tally on Cloud. Kipinn also states that there is no separate charge for the integration itself, although the Tally on Cloud subscription is required.
For an operator, the practical benefit is straightforward: the PG management system can remain the place where property transactions are recorded, while accounting records can be transferred into Tally instead of being re-entered manually.
Why this matters to a PG owner
- Rent collections can be recorded in the operational system and synced to accounting.
- Property-level expenses and ledger entries can flow into Tally.
- The owner can separate day-to-day PG operations from the accountant's bookkeeping workflow.
- Manual duplication of transaction entries can be reduced.
- Property operators who already depend on Tally have a direct accounting workflow to evaluate.
RentOk's public website provides detailed accounting features including real-time transaction updates, dues, income, expenses, profit and loss and Excel reports. Its public feature pages do not identify direct Tally integration as a core feature.
If Tally is already part of your accounting process, this is one of the most meaningful points to compare during a Kipinn vs RentOk demo.

When Is RentOk the Better Fit?
RentOk may be the better fit when the biggest challenge is not only managing existing tenants but also finding tenants, converting enquiries and marketing vacant inventory.
RentOk's public product pages give considerable space to lead management and property marketing. Operators can capture leads, follow up through WhatsApp, schedule visits, assign leads to staff, collect booking tokens and create property websites with live occupancy, photos, facilities and rent information.
RentOk is therefore particularly interesting for:
- PG operators with frequent vacancies
- Businesses that depend heavily on online leads
- Operators who want a property website for each property
- Teams that use WhatsApp heavily for enquiries and rent reminders
- Businesses that want lead management and property operations in the same platform
- Operators who want a tenant app with digital payments, receipts, announcements and requests
Its public product information also highlights attendance, leave management, tenant verification, room allocation, complaints, staff operations and financial reports.

How to Choose PG Management Software in 2026
Before purchasing any PG management app, use a practical evaluation process.
- Define your property structure. List your properties, rooms, beds and occupancy model.
- Map your tenant lifecycle. Include enquiry, move-in, active stay, notice and move-out.
- Review rent operations. Check rent generation, reminders, payment tracking and overdue management.
- Check online payments. Verify supported payment methods and reconciliation.
- Evaluate staff access. Make sure your team can work without giving every user unrestricted access.
- Review reports. Check occupancy, collection and property-level reporting.
- Test multiple properties. If you plan to expand, make sure the software can scale.
- Compare total cost. Consider subscription fees, payment charges, setup costs and additional modules.
- Verify support. Check onboarding, documentation and customer support availability.
Kipinn vs RentOk: What Should a PG Owner Check Before Switching?
If you are already using another system, compare the migration effort as well as the feature list.
Important questions include:
- Can existing tenant records be imported?
- Can property and room data be migrated?
- Can historical payment information be retained?
- How quickly can staff learn the new system?
- Will tenants need to change their payment process?
- Can multiple properties be managed from one account?
- What happens to your data if you stop using the platform?
A software switch should improve operations rather than create a new administrative burden.
